Most men arrive having been given the same cut for a decade, by someone who never asked what it was meant to do. We start somewhere else: the hair is read dry and standing, because that is the state it will be in for the rest of the fortnight. Wet hair hangs longer and straighter than it ever does again, and a shape agreed on wet hair is a shape you will not recognise by Tuesday.
That consultation costs nothing, and it commits you to nothing. If what you want is not something we can do well, we will say so rather than take the booking.
The cut
Seven rates, from a ₹300 kids' cut up to ₹600 with an expert. The difference is the time booked and who is holding the scissors, not a different set of techniques — a graduate cut and an expert cut are the same craft with different amounts of it.
Scissor-over-comb, clipper work and fades are all in the standard rate. So is the finish: nothing is handed back unstyled, and a hair styling on its own is ₹120 if you only want the finish before somewhere you have to be.

The beard, and the shave
A beard trim is ₹150 and a beard styling ₹250 — the difference is whether the line is being maintained or redrawn. Redrawing it is the slower job: the jaw, the cheek and the neckline are three separate decisions, and the neckline is the one that dates a beard if it is set too high.
A classic shave is ₹200, worked with a hot towel and a straight razor. A head shave is ₹300. Sidelocks and moustache colour is ₹150, and a full beard colour ₹550 — both matched against the beard in daylight rather than to a number on a tube, because grey comes in unevenly and a flat colour reads as dye from across a room.

Colour, and the treatment range
Men's colour is priced separately from the women's carte and costs considerably less, because there is less of it: a global colour is ₹900, ammonia-free ₹1,100, and highlights ₹1,000. Pre-lightening is ₹200 a streak or ₹500 global.
The full treatment range is open to men at men's rates — Olaplex at ₹1,300, a scalp care at ₹1,600, smoothing at ₹2,400, nanoplastia at ₹4,000. Hair fall and dandruff are the two things men most often come in about, and both are a scalp problem before they are a hair problem, which is why the scalp treatments are read at consultation rather than sold off a shelf.
